What is PINGPONG (PINGPONG)?

TLDR

PINGPONG is a decentralized compute resource exchange that bridges idle global computing power (GPUs, CPUs, storage) with blockchain-based AI and DePIN (Decentralized Physical Infrastructure Networks) demands through token incentives and DeFi mechanics.

  1. Core purpose – Solves underutilized compute supply and fragmented DePIN demand via financial orchestration.

  2. Key products – Multi-mining app for hardware owners, AI Agent SDK for developers, and a DeFi-native compute marketplace.

  3. Innovation – Treats compute as a liquid asset class, enabling staking, leasing, and programmable resource allocation.

Deep Dive

1. Purpose & Value Proposition

PINGPONG addresses three gaps in decentralized infrastructure:
- Supply onboarding: Its multi-mining app lets users contribute idle devices to 10+ DePIN networks with one click, abstracting technical complexity into yield opportunities.
- Demand scaling: The AI Agent SDK simplifies building apps that tap distributed compute, acting like a “HashiCorp for DePIN” with smart routing and task orchestration (PINGPONG).
- Market liquidity: Its compute exchange allows bundling, leasing, or trading compute resources as tokenized assets, merging DePIN with DeFi composability.

2. Technology & Ecosystem

The platform operates as an omni-chain aggregator:
- Multi-Mining App: Converts consumer-grade hardware into cross-network miners, dynamically allocating resources to maximize earnings.
- Compute Exchange: A decentralized marketplace where supply (miners) meets demand (AI agents, dApps), with verifiable proof-of-work and automated settlements.
- Upcoming SDK: Will let developers integrate DePIN compute into apps without managing infrastructure, akin to cloud services but decentralized.

Conclusion

PINGPONG reimagines global compute as a tradable, blockchain-coordinated resource—bridging hardware owners, developers, and AI/DePIN networks through tokenized incentives. Its success hinges on balancing supply growth with demand-side innovation: Can it become the liquidity layer for a machine economy while competing with centralized cloud providers?
